Monday’s Leftovers: Guinness Stew

Tuesday, March 13, 2007 | Permalink |

Well, yes, I know it’s Tuesday already, but it takes time for one of me to keep up with my reading - besides, I like to eat now and again too!

Yumsugar post a mouthwatering photo of their Guinness Beef Stew and make the point “… since the flavors have had some time to hang out and meld more, I know the stew is going to take even better today.”

This is so often the case with stews, casseroles and such. We really shouldn’t bemoan the fact that cooking for one creates leftovers, because they’re often better on the second (and subsequent) days.
